About N NAGATA

N NAGATA is a scholar working on Nephrology, Biochemistry and Hepatology, having authored 7 papers that have together received 352 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Parathyroid Disorders and Treatments (2 papers), Ion Transport and Channel Regulation (2 papers) and Pancreatic function and diabetes (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Nephrology (34 citations), Biochemistry (32 citations) and Physiology (20 citations). N NAGATA has collaborated with scholars based in Japan and United States. Frequent co-authors include Narimichi Kimura, H Rasmussen, Kotaro Tadano, Ineo Ishizuka, Youichi Niimura, Yoko Nagai, Nobukazu Araki, Yuichiro Ono, Naruhiro Kimura and Takeshi Suda.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, Biochemical and Biophysical Research Communications and Biochimica et Biophysica Acta (BBA) - General Subjects.
